What is Mononodes – HUE TWIST & BEND DCTLS V2?
The Mononodes – HUE TWIST & BEND DCTLS V2 offers two distinct DCTLs (DaVinci Resolve Color Lookup) designed to give editors precise control over color manipulation. These tools adjust the hues in your footage based on their brightness, resulting in more dynamic and complex color grading effects. Unlike traditional methods that uniformly shift hues, Hue Twist and Hue Bend respond to the lightness and darkness of each pixel, giving you more flexibility and creativity in your projects.
Hue Twist shifts darker areas towards the opposite adjacent hue, while lighter areas are adjusted towards one neighboring hue. This provides an advanced level of creative control, allowing for more nuanced and targeted color grading.
Hue Bend, on the other hand, adjusts the hues based on their brightness without shifting them to the opposite hue. This method allows you to fine-tune specific regions (highlights, shadows, or midtones) and bend them towards neighboring hues, offering a more subtle effect.
